My standard suggestion is to <i>consider</i> building a webapp before an app store app because it allows showing the app to users without going through the approval process; and if the app is successful, a website will be needed to support it; and a webapp can be iterated in a matter of minutes versus weeks or months or never for app store approval.<p>Good luck.
